Jenna Bradok

MSH, RDN, CSSD, LD/N, CPT, CF-L1

Jenna Braddock is a registered Nutritionist (RDN) based in Florida, certified specialist in Sports Dietetics (CSSD) and a personal ACSM certified trainer. It specializes in empowering individuals to enhance their energy, health and performance through personalized strategies supported by science. As the founder of Team Braddock, Inc., it offers counseling tips, nutrition tips and educational services while running a website This provides expert advice, practical tips and recipes. Jenna is also the author of two cookbooks and manages a diet group for women who navigate menopause.

With a different career covering Community health, clinical nutrition, sports nutrition and fitness, Jenna works with clients worldwide as a performance coach for the Johnson & Johnson Institute of Human Performance. It also helps athletes of all levels optimize their diet through its practice, athletic rhythm. An enthusiastic gym and CrossFit trainer in St. Augustine’s homeland, Fl, Jenna enjoys spending time with her family, cooking, gardening and cheering of her husband and sons.

Dominique Landry

Wellness expert

Dominique Landry is a wife, mother, motivation and business owner founded quite appropriately, a well-being dedicated to the merger of self-acceptance and physical well-being. As a former multi -sports athlete, he redefines what it means to be “appropriate” and supports diversity and integration into the health and wellness industry. Dominique works with major organizations such as CVS, Home Depot, Bodyarmor and Discovery network to promote exercise initiatives and healthier lifestyles for non -covered communities.

A well -known leader in the industry, Dominique is a frequent WJTX Channel 4 and First Coast News, sharing gymnastics, wellness tips and mental health knowledge. She also taught at international conferences and at the Essence Festival, known for her comprehensive, active sessions. Dominique’s commitment to accessible well -being extends to her writing for Jacksonville’s mom, where she shares her journey as a mother and offers practical tips on balancing family life and fitness.

Dr. Tosin Odunsi

Md, mph, fagog

Dr. Tosin Odunsi is a medical and gynecology doctor with a different background in women’s health. She received her degree from Cornell University, Public Health Degree from Thomas Jefferson University and a Medical Degree from Meharry Medical College. After completing her stay at Danbury Hospital, Dr. Odunsi faced the experience that changes life to become a young widow during her internal year, which inspired her to turn pain as a “life motivation”. He has also completed a scholarship in a minimally invasive and robotic surgery and has performed in many states, such as Washington, Georgia, Florida and Illinois.

Dr. Odunsi is passionate about providing fair health care, promoting patients’ trust relationships and improving continuity of care. It is also dedicated to promoting diversity in medicine, guiding color women in medical training. In addition to her practice, she enjoys dancing to Afrobeats and exploring new cities.

Dr. Samatha Ess

Nanopath

Dr. Samantha Ess is a Naturopathic doctor who specializes in hormone health and fertility. He holds a degree in science in the science of exercise from the University of North Arizona and a PhD in Bastyr University Medicine. Dr. Samantha is the founder of Walk The Natural Path Hormone Health and Fertility Care, where he provides holistic care to patients in the United States. Its approach focuses on personalized treatment plans that incorporate natural remedies to support hormone balance and fertility.

Recognized for her contributions to Naturopathic Medicine, Dr. Samantha was named “Best of the Valley” in previous years and is the author of many ebooks. It also creates masterclasses for hormone health and fertility. An active member of the American Union of Naturopathic Physicians and the American Society for Reproductive Medicine, participates in influence conferences and seminars on sexual health, fertility and women’s health. In addition to patient care, Dr. Samantha is committed to guiding colleagues Naturopathic doctors, helping them navigate the business side of Naturopathic medicine and building successful practices.

Carlie Palmer-Webb

Researcher and educator sex

Carlie Palmer-Webb is a dedicated sexual exploitation teacher, motivated by her own experiences and passion to help others embrace their sexuality with confidence and faith. He raised in a Christian home in the rural Idaho, Carlie’s early teachings focused on his sacredness in marriage, but left with limited knowledge. As she entered adulthood and began to date, she recognized the gaps in her training and followed a master’s degree in marriage, family and human development with an emphasis on healthy sexuality. This journey helped her learn to embrace her sexual nature as a gift from God and promote a stunning relationship with her husband, Dallin.

Having faced sexual shame, body insecurity and intimacy challenges, Carlie is committed to becoming the teacher who once needed. With years of research and personal experience, it now provides faith based resources, supported by research to help others browse similar issues. In addition to her work, Carlie enjoys spicy foods, comfortable clothes and important connections, and continues to learn and grow with her faith, love and self-expression.
